Washburn Custom Shop WI568 Idol Black Flame Maple Top Electric Guitar Specs:
Body: Mahogany Neck: Mahogany Set Neck Binding: Reveal Binding Fretboard: Ebony w/ Abalone Block Inlays Top: Flamed Maple Top Carved Top Single Cutaway Tuners: Grover Exclusive 18:1 Gear Ratio Tuners Scale: 24.75" Bridge Pickup: Seymour Duncan Custom Custom Neck Pickup: Seymour Duncan '59 Bridge: Tune-O-Matic Bridge Special Features: Buzz Feiten Tuning System*
*The Buzz Feiten Tuning System
The Buzz Feiten Tuning System is a tempered tuning formula which uses a compensated nut & saddle to correct the inherent intonation problems of the Western tuning formula. The system that Buzz devised has been a godsend to guitarists.
